1․2 The Role of the Rogue Trader in the Warhammer 40,000 Universe

In the Warhammer 40,000 universe, the Rogue Trader serves as a pivotal figure, blending the roles of explorer, entrepreneur, and military leader․ Operating on the fringes of Imperial space, Rogue Traders are granted a rare privilege known as a “Warrant of Trade,” allowing them to venture into uncharted regions of the galaxy․ Their primary role is to expand Imperial influence, uncover new resources, and establish trade routes, often in the face of immense danger․ Rogue Traders must navigate complex political landscapes, forge alliances with alien species, and confront threats such as pirates, heretics, and ancient relics․ Their actions can shape the fate of entire star systems, making them both influential and controversial figures․ The Rogue Trader’s role is one of ambition and survival, embodying the grim darkness of the 41st millennium while offering a unique perspective on the Warhammer 40,000 setting․

3․1 The Rogue Trader’s Place in the Imperium of Man

The Rogue Trader holds a unique position within the Imperium of Man, operating under the Emperor’s sanction but beyond the strict hierarchies of the Imperium․ They are granted the rare privilege of exploring uncharted regions of space, establishing trade routes, and uncovering ancient technologies․ This freedom, however, comes with immense risk and responsibility․ Rogue Traders are both entrepreneurs and military leaders, commanding their own fleets and crews․ Their loyalty to the Imperium is tested by the lure of power and wealth, often placing them at odds with the Inquisition and other Imperial authorities․ Despite this, they play a crucial role in expanding humanity’s dominion, uncovering lost worlds, and securing vital resources․ Their influence is significant, yet their legitimacy is always tenuous, dependent on the Warrant of Trade granted by the Emperor Himself․ This delicate balance defines their place in the Imperium’s vast and fractured empire․
